How to Negotiate Free Smart Home Upgrades Into Your Next Rental Renewal Contract

How to Negotiate Free Smart Home Upgrades Into Your Next Rental Renewal Contract

Your lease renewal is not just a rent increase notice. It is a negotiation window most renters waste. The email usually arrives looking boring and official. Your lease is ending soon. The new monthly rent is listed. The deadline is firm. The tone makes it feel like you have only two choices: accept the number or move out. So most renters stare at the increase, complain privately, then sign because moving sounds exhausting. That is exactly when you may have more leverage than you think. A landlord wants reliable tenants to stay. Turnover costs money. Vacant days cost money. Cleaning, repainting, repairs, listing photos, showings, screening, and new lease paperwork all take time. If you pay on time, take care of the unit, and do not create drama, you are not just another name in the portal. You are a low-risk income stream.

The Brutal Reality of Signing a Lease for an Apartment Located Directly Across From a School Zone

The Brutal Reality of Signing a Lease for an Apartment Located Directly Across From a School Zone

Living directly across from a school sounds like a dream. You imagine safe sidewalks, families nearby, parks, community energy, and a convenient location close to daily services. For some renters, it is exactly that. But the reality is more complicated. A school zone is not just a quiet neighborhood feature. It is an active environment with changing traffic patterns, seasonal schedules, crowds, announcements, events, and daily routines that can directly affect your apartment experience.

Is Living Near a Hospital a Plus When Renting?

Is Living Near a Hospital a Plus When Renting?

A hospital near your apartment can be a major convenience—or a daily source of noise, traffic, and parking stress. The difference often comes down to where the unit faces and how close it is to emergency entrances or ambulance routes. Before treating “near a hospital” as a rental bonus, renters should check what living there actually feels like day and night.
